SÃO PAULO & AMSTERDAM: #AIEcosystems--Identity verification systems across Latin America’s digital banking ecosystems are entering a structural risk phase as generative AI enables synthetic identities to be created faster than verification infrastructure can adapt, according to a new threat intelligence report released by DuckDuckGoose.
The report, When Identity Becomes Generatable, analyzes generative AI and finds that identity creation has shifted from manipulation toward real-time synthetic human generation capable of passing onboarding and authentication systems.
In Q4 2025 alone, more than 55 synthetic media generators were released - roughly one every 1.6 days. Since early 2024, image-to-video generation has expanded by over 1,000%, eroding assumptions underlying biometric and liveness verification. Monitoring identified nearly 868,000 fine-tuned synthetic variants created monthly across open AI ecosystems, many optimized to bypass onboarding and authentication systems.
Each variant introduces unfamiliar identity characteristics, creating exposure windows where verification systems encounter synthetic identities they have never seen.
This acceleration is visible across Brazil and Latin America, where PIX-driven real-time payments, large-scale remote onboarding, and rapid neobank growth have made identity verification reliability a critical financial control. Brazilian institutions recorded R$10.1 billion in banking fraud losses in 2024, while fraud execution timelines increasingly compress toward minutes rather than days.
The report concludes the primary threat is no longer manipulated media but synthetic presence: AI-generated humans interacting with verification systems in real time.
Traditional KYC and liveness controls operate as designed, but were not architected for continuously generated identities adapting faster than detection models evolve.
As generator release velocity increases, verification environments face a persistent detection gap rather than isolated vulnerabilities, shifting identity assurance from periodic upgrades toward continuously adaptive infrastructure.
“Identity verification was built on the assumption that visual presence implied a real person,” said Parya Lotfi, CEO of DuckDuckGoose. “Generative AI removes that assumption. Identity has become generatable. Trust must be established at the moment of identity creation, not after fraud occurs. That transition is already underway across Latin America’s digital financial systems.”
For identity platforms operating in digital economies such as Brazil, the report indicates that synthetic media detection is transitioning from advanced capability to required infrastructure control alongside document verification and liveness.
